精准定位漏洞,优化索引提升搜索体验
|
在信息爆炸的时代,用户对搜索速度与准确性的要求越来越高。一个响应迟缓或结果不精准的搜索系统,很容易让用户失去耐心。要提升搜索体验,关键在于精准定位系统中的潜在漏洞,从根源上优化性能。 许多搜索问题源于索引设计不合理。例如,重复冗余的数据未被清理,导致索引体积过大;字段未正确标记为可搜索或排序字段,影响查询效率。通过定期分析日志和用户行为数据,可以发现高频查询中存在大量模糊匹配或全表扫描的情况,这些往往是索引缺失或配置不当的表现。
本结构图由AI绘制,仅供参考 优化索引并非简单地增加更多索引项。过度索引反而会拖慢写入性能,并占用更多内存资源。真正有效的做法是基于实际查询模式,识别出核心查询路径,针对性地建立复合索引或使用覆盖索引。例如,将“用户姓名+创建时间”组合建索引,能显著加速按时间范围筛选特定用户的查询。 同时,引入智能分词与语义理解技术,可让系统更准确地理解用户输入意图。比如用户搜索“苹果手机”,系统不仅能匹配“苹果”品牌相关产品,还能识别出“iPhone”等同义词,避免因关键词不匹配而漏掉结果。 持续监控索引命中率、查询延迟和资源消耗,是保持系统高效运行的重要手段。通过自动化工具定期评估索引有效性,及时淘汰低效或过时的索引,确保数据库始终处于最优状态。 当漏洞被精准识别,索引得到科学优化,搜索不仅更快,也更懂用户。这不仅是技术的升级,更是用户体验的质变。一个高效的搜索系统,能让每一次点击都变得顺畅而有价值。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

